Hale & Sumption ranked as top thinkers

24 July 2019
Issue: 7850 / Categories: Legal News , Profession
printer mail-detail
Baroness Hale, President of the Supreme Court, and retired Justice Jonathan Sumption have been selected for Prospect Magazine’s list of ‘the world’s top 50 thinkers 2019’. 
Baroness Hale is described: ‘As a judge, she rigorously dispatches the law— sometimes “we must harden our hearts”—but nudges things in a progressive direction when she has the opportunity, on the definition of domestic violence for example.’
